    I recently picked up a 1924 Peace dollar with the reverse rotated about 45 degrees at a show. Since I'd never seen one before, I checked VAM when I got home and 1924 is not listed among the dates with die rotation. Shortly after, another collector told me that he has a similar coin which is counterfeit and is of the opinion that there are a "bunch" of similar counterfeits around. The weight of my coin is correct. I am not very familiar with this series and was wondering if anyone else had seen a similar coin? Or knows about these counterfeits? Thanks
